Spring Boot 是 Spring 開源組織下的子項目,是 Spring 組件一站式解決方案,主要是簡化了使用 Spring 的難度,簡省了繁重的配置,提供了各種啟動器,開發(fā)者能快速上手。它是下一代javaweb框架,并且是spring cloud(微服務(wù))的基礎(chǔ)
成都創(chuàng)新互聯(lián)服務(wù)項目包括浉河網(wǎng)站建設(shè)、浉河網(wǎng)站制作、浉河網(wǎng)頁制作以及浉河網(wǎng)絡(luò)營銷策劃等。多年來,我們專注于互聯(lián)網(wǎng)行業(yè),利用自身積累的技術(shù)優(yōu)勢、行業(yè)經(jīng)驗、深度合作伙伴關(guān)系等,向廣大中小型企業(yè)、政府機(jī)構(gòu)等提供互聯(lián)網(wǎng)行業(yè)的解決方案,浉河網(wǎng)站推廣取得了明顯的社會效益與經(jīng)濟(jì)效益。目前,我們服務(wù)的客戶以成都為中心已經(jīng)輻射到?jīng)负邮》莸牟糠殖鞘校磥硐嘈艜^續(xù)擴(kuò)大服務(wù)區(qū)域并繼續(xù)獲得客戶的支持與信任!
Takes an opinionated view of building production-ready Spring applications. Spring Boot favors convention over configuration and is designed to get you up and running as quickly as possible.
Spring Boot的核心思想:習(xí)慣優(yōu)于配置.可以快速創(chuàng)建開發(fā)基于spring框架的項目.或者支持可以不用或很少的spring配置即可
00001. 減少開發(fā)和測試時間。
00002. 使用JavaConfig有助于避免使用XML。
無需xml配置,也不是通過代碼生成來實現(xiàn),而是通過條件注解來完成
注 條件注解就是可以根據(jù)不同的條件來做出不同的事情。在Spring中條件注解可以說是設(shè)計模式中狀態(tài)模式的一種體現(xiàn)方式,同時也是面向?qū)ο缶幊讨卸鄳B(tài)的應(yīng)用部分
00001. 避免大量的Maven導(dǎo)入和各種版本沖突。
提供了starter的pom 配置 簡化了 maven的配置
00001. 通過提供默認(rèn)值快速開始開發(fā)。
00002. 不需要單獨的Web服務(wù)器。這意味著你不再需要啟動Tomcat。
內(nèi)嵌servlet容器(可以選擇內(nèi)嵌: tomcat ,jetty等服務(wù)器)
00001. 需要更少的配置 因為沒有web.xml文件。
00002. 具有應(yīng)用監(jiān)控
對服務(wù)器運行的項目進(jìn)行監(jiān)控
00001. 開發(fā)部署方便,后期與云計算平臺集成方便(docker)